Inside the Role

As the Digital Marketing Specialist on the Aftermarket Integrated Marketing team, you will fuel the future of digital customer engagement. This role drives innovation, integration, and impact across every click and customer interaction. This position collaborates across the Daimler global organization including coordination with internal business groups and external agencies to ensure our digital marketing platforms provide industry-leading experiences and achieve targeted objectives, and support business growth through innovative strategies.

What You Drive at DTNA

  • Lead customer application strategy, design, and development for websites and applications; including navigation, user interface and experience, customer journey, benchmarking, design, and mobile optimization.
  • Work closely with Dealer Engagement Digital Marketing Specialist to ensure systems are integrated and utilizing a single source for content and data.
  • Communication with internal stakeholders across business units during the design process to establish strategic alignment and road mapping for the future.
  • Collaborate with business groups across Daimler Truck North America (DTNA), including Freightliner, Western Star, Thomas Built Buses, and Detroit, and their agencies to align digital strategies, coordinate content updates, optimize copy and landing pages through search engine optimization (SEO) and ongoing keyword research.
  • Lead analytics to develop and monitor KPIs and ROIs targets through digital performance dashboards to provide quantitative and qualitative insights, track growth trends, and measure digital activity to align with business objectives.
  • Develop and implement customer-initiated lead generation, including form management and testing across various platforms.
  • Oversee project budgets, including annual maintenance and consulting contracts, and manage purchasing information in compliance with company procurement processes.
  • Provide project management support for special projects, marketing programs, product launches, and campaigns as needed.
  • Stay current with trends and best practices in digital marketing to provide recommendations for adopting emerging technologies and tools.
